Sports Illustrated Senior Developer Salaries in Boulder

The average Sports Illustrated Senior Developer in Boulder earns an estimated $133,698 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$120,860 with a $12,838 bonus. Sports Illustrated's Senior Developer compensation is $3,897 less than the US average for a Senior Developer. Senior Developer salaries at Sports Illustrated in Boulder can range from $80,000 - $185,000.

In Boulder, The Engineering Department at Sports Illustrated earns $9,266 more on average than the Design Department.
